A clinical trial tests a method designed to increase the probability of conceiving a girl. In the study 335335 babies were​ born
strojnjashka [21]

Answer:

The 99​% confidence interval estimate of the percentage of girls born is (74.37%, 85.63%).

Usually, 50% of the babies are girls. This confidence interval gives values considerably higher than that, so the method to increase the probability of conceiving a girl appears to be very effective.

Step-by-step explanation:

Confidence Interval for the proportion:

In a sample with a number n of people surveyed with a probability of a success of \pi, and a confidence level of 1-\alpha, we have the following confidence interval of proportions.

\pi \pm z\sqrt{\frac{\pi(1-\pi)}{n}}

In which

z is the zscore that has a pvalue of 1 - \frac{\alpha}{2}.

For this problem, we have that:

n = 335, \pi = \frac{268}{335} = 0.8

99% confidence level

So \alpha = 0.01, z is the value of Z that has a pvalue of 1 - \frac{0.01}{2} = 0.995, so Z = 2.575.

The lower limit of this interval is:

\pi - z\sqrt{\frac{\pi(1-\pi)}{n}} = 0.8 - 2.575\sqrt{\frac{0.8*0.2}{335}} = 0.7437

The upper limit of this interval is:

\pi + z\sqrt{\frac{\pi(1-\pi)}{n}} = 0.8 + 2.575\sqrt{\frac{0.8*0.2}{335}} = 0.8563

For the percentage:

Multiplying the proportions by 100.

The 99​% confidence interval estimate of the percentage of girls born is (74.37%, 85.63%).

Usually, 50% of the babies are girls. This confidence interval gives values considerably higher than that, so the method to increase the probability of conceiving a girl appears to be very effective.

What is the perimeter of the triangle shown on the coordinate plane, to the nearest tenth of a unit?
seraphim [82]

21.6 units

Calculate the length of the 2 inclined sides using the distance formula

d = √(x₂ - x₁ )² + (y₂ - y₁ )²

with (x₁, y₁ ) = (- 3, 3 ) and (x₂, y₂ ) = (3, 4 )

d = √(3 + 3 )² + (4 - 3)² = √(36 + 1 ) = √37

repeat for (x₁, y₁ ) = (- 3, 3 ) and (x₂, y₂ ) = (3, - 3 )

d = √(3 + 3 )² + (- 3 - 3 )² = √(36 + 36 ) = √72

the vertical side has a length of 7 units

perimeter = √37 + √72 + 7 = 21.6 ( nearest tenth of a unit )
